We can’t resist these haunting preview images from the Brussels-based Harlan Levey Projects‘ upcoming exhibit. On Paraphotography: Uncertainty, The Uncanny, & The Occult is a collection of photos that pay homage to the dark allure of the occult underworld.

The show will feature original work from artists Tereza Zelenkova, Paulina Otylie Surys, Joel-Peter Witkin and Jeffrey Silverthorne; along with selected photos from the private collection of vintage dealer Brad Feuerhelm. Oh hai, Anton LaVey.

Can the radical idealism inherent to occult be catalogued into a manuscript of aesthetic strategy? If you’re going to be in Belgium before April 3rd, you may eventually be able to answer this question.

And remember, in the words of Eliphas Levi (via the show’s Flickr): Order is never observed; it is disorder that attracts attention because it is awkward and intrusive.

“On Paraphotography: Uncertainty, The Uncanny, & The Occult,” Various Artists, Mar 7 – Apr 3, Harlan Levey Projects, Brussels
